IMPORTANT SAFEGUARDS

When using electrical appliances, especially when children are present, basic safety precautions should always be followed, including the following:

READ ALL INSTRUCTIONS BEFORE USING.

Do not touch hot surfaces. Use handles or knobs.

To protect against electrical hazards, do not immerse cord, plug, or the appliance in water or other liquid.

Close supervision is necessary when any appliance is used by or near children.

Unplug from outlet when not in use and before cleaning. Allow to cool before putting on or taking off parts and before cleaning.

Do not operate any appliance with a damaged cord or plug or after the appliance malfunctions or has been dropped or damaged in any manner. Return appliance to the nearest authorized service facility for examination, repair or electrical

or mechanical adjustment.

The use of attachments not recommended by the manufacturer may cause hazards.

Keep the cord away from heated surfaces. Do not let the cord hang over the edge of table or counter, as it could be pulled off.

Do not place on or near a hot gas or electric burner or in a heated oven.

Use extreme caution when moving an appliance containing hot oil or other hot liquids.

To use, plug cord into electrical outlet. To disconnect, grasp plug and remove from outlet. Do not pull on the cord.

Do not use the appliance for other than its intended use.

SAVE THESE INSTRUCTIONS

POLARIZED PLUG

This appliance has a polarized plug (one blade is wider than the other). As a safety feature, this plug fits in a polarized outlet only one way. If the plug does not fit into the outlet, reverse the plug and try again. If it still does not fit, contact a qualified electrician. Do not attempt to defeat this safety feature.

A short power supply cord is provided to reduce the risk resulting from becoming entangled in or tripping over a longer cord.

Longer detachable power supply cords or extension cords are available and may be used if care is exercised in their use.

If a longer detachable power supply cord or extension cord is used, (1) the marked electrical rating of the extension cord should be at least as great as the electrical rating of the appliance, and (2) the cord should be arranged so that it will not drape over the countertop or tabletop where it can be pulled on by children or tripped over unintentionally.
